Toggle5 Tips for Choosing the Perfect Fidelity Investment Consultant
When it comes to managing your investments, having the right consultant by your side can make all the difference. Fidelity Investment Consultants are experts in the field of financial planning and can help you navigate the complex world of investing. Here are 5 tips to help you choose the perfect Fidelity Investment Consultant for your needs.
1. Do Your Research
Before choosing a Fidelity Investment Consultant, it's important to do your research. Look for consultants who have a strong track record of success and who have experience working with clients in similar financial situations as yours. You can also read reviews and testimonials from other clients to get an idea of what to expect.
2. Consider Their Credentials
When choosing a Fidelity Investment Consultant, it's important to consider their credentials. Look for consultants who are certified financial planners or who have other relevant certifications. This can help ensure that you are working with a knowledgeable and experienced professional.
3. Evaluate Their Communication Style
Communication is key when working with a Fidelity Investment Consultant. Make sure to choose a consultant who communicates clearly and effectively, and who is willing to listen to your needs and concerns. A good consultant should be able to explain complex financial concepts in a way that is easy for you to understand.
4. Discuss Fees and Services
Before choosing a Fidelity Investment Consultant, make sure to discuss their fees and services. Some consultants charge a flat fee for their services, while others may charge a percentage of your assets under management. Make sure you understand how your consultant will be compensated and what services they will provide in return.
5. Trust Your Instincts
Ultimately, the most important factor in choosing a Fidelity Investment Consultant is trust. You should feel comfortable with your consultant and trust that they have your best interests at heart. If something doesn't feel right, don't be afraid to look for another consultant who is a better fit for you.
By following these 5 tips, you can choose the perfect Fidelity Investment Consultant to help you reach your financial goals.
